Fair Market Value — This estimate reflects what the item would typically sell for between a willing buyer and seller at auction, estate sale, or between collectors. Retail or dealer prices may be higher (often 2-4x) due to restoration, authentication, and guarantees.

Item Details

Maker
Winston Taylor

Winston Taylor is known for his unique pottery that incorporates natural elements, particularly horse hair, into his glazing techniques. His work is celebrated for its organic forms and textures, making it highly collectible among pottery enthusiasts.

Date
Late 20th to early 21st century

The use of horse hair and the overall form suggest a contemporary style typical of Taylor's work from the late 20th to early 21st century.
